C#中点击打印预览里面的打印按钮再弹出打印设置窗口

2024-12-20 14:25:52
推荐回答(2个)
回答1:

可以通过编程实现的
private void printPreviewDialog1_Load(object sender, EventArgs e)
{
ToolStrip ts = (ToolStrip)(printPreviewDialog1.Controls.Find("toolStrip1", true)[0]);
ts.Items[0].Click += new EventHandler(dothis);
}
void dothis(object sender, EventArgs e)
{
printDialog1.ShowDialog();
}
通过获取那个打印按钮,然后为它绑定事件的方法实现

回答2:

呵呵,以前遇到过这个问题,自己处理了下出现那个窗口是发送个确认键!